Simplifying a ratio means dividing both sides by the same number until nothing further will divide them. The largest number that does the job in one go is their greatest common divisor, so 18:24 reduces to 3:4 after dividing both by 6. The proportion is untouched; only the size of the numbers changes.

The unit form, where one side is forced to 1, is often more useful than the tidy whole-number form. A gear ratio of 3:4 is also 1:1.333, and that decimal is what you multiply by. Engineers and cooks tend to think in unit ratios for exactly that reason, even when the reduced form looks neater.

Worked examples

Simplifying 18:24

The greatest common divisor of 18 and 24 is 6, so dividing both sides gives 3:4. As a decimal that is 0.75, unchanged by the simplification.

A mix specified as 350:1400

The divisor is 350, reducing the ratio to 1:4. In unit form that is 1:4, which is the number you multiply the first quantity by.

Frequently asked questions

Why divide by the greatest common divisor rather than repeatedly by 2 or 3?

Both reach the same answer, but the greatest common divisor gets there in one step. Repeated halving only works while both sides stay even.

Can a simplified ratio contain decimals?

The whole-number form should not. If your inputs are decimals, scale both up by the same power of ten first — 1.5:2.5 becomes 15:25, which reduces to 3:5.

What does a ratio of 1:1 mean?

Equal parts. Any ratio where the two terms are the same reduces to 1:1, whether it started as 7:7 or 250:250.

Is a ratio the same as a fraction?

Closely related but not identical. The ratio 3:4 corresponds to the fraction 3/7 of the total, because a ratio compares parts to each other while a fraction compares a part to the whole.
